Edward Johnson

Birth1828 - Pontefract, Yorkshire, England
DeathJun 1902 - Yorkshire West Riding, United Kingdom
MotherAnn Tummond
FatherDavid Johnson

Born in Pontefract, Yorkshire, England on 1828 to David Johnson and Ann Tummond. Edward Johnson married Mary Moorhouse and had 10 children. He passed away on Jun 1902 in Yorkshire West Riding, United Kingdom.
